Ingredients You’ll Need

The ingredients for this recipe are refreshingly straightforward yet essential to achieving the perfect balance of taste, texture, and color in this vibrant dip. Each component plays a special role, from the creamy elements to the fresh veggies and seasoning, creating that unmistakable Urban Fiesta vibe.

  • 1 can whole corn (drained): Adds sweetness and a juicy pop with every bite.
  • 1 can black beans (rinsed and drained): Provides a hearty, earthy texture that balances the creaminess.
  • 1 cup sour cream: Gives a smooth, tangy creaminess that ties the dip together.
  • 1 cup mayonnaise: Enhances richness and helps bind everything perfectly.
  • 1 cup shredded cheddar cheese: Adds sharpness and melt-in-your-mouth goodness.
  • 1/2 cup diced red bell pepper: Brings vibrant color and a fresh crunch.
  • 1/2 cup diced green onions (scallions): Offers a subtle onion flavor and bright green hue.
  • 1 packet taco seasoning mix: Infuses warm, zesty Mexican-inspired flavor to the dip.
  • Jalapeños (optional): For those who want a spicy kick, diced to your preferred heat level.
  • Fresh cilantro (optional): A fragrant garnish that adds freshness and a pop of color.

Directions

Step 1: Take a large mixing bowl and combine the drained whole corn and rinsed, drained black beans. Give them a gentle stir so they are evenly mixed.

Step 2: Add in the sour cream and mayonnaise, stirring thoroughly until the mixture is creamy and all the ingredients are fully incorporated.

Step 3: Gently fold in the shredded cheddar cheese, diced red bell pepper, and the green onions. Make sure the veggies and cheese are evenly distributed throughout the dip.

Step 4: Sprinkle the taco seasoning mix over the bowl and mix again until every bite will have a little bit of that delicious zesty flavor coating it.

Step 5: If you’re opting for some heat, now is the time to add diced jalapeños. Stir these in carefully, tasting as you go to make sure the spice level suits your preference.

Step 6: Cover the bowl with plastic wrap and chill the dip in the fridge for at least 30 minutes. This resting period allows the flavors to marry and the dip to firm up slightly for perfect scooping.

Step 7: Just before serving, stir the dip one last time and garnish with fresh cilantro if you like, adding that touch of herbal brightness and an inviting presentation.

Servings and Timing

This Urban Fiesta Corn Dip Delight Recipe serves approximately 6 to 8 people, making it an ideal size for a small gathering or family snack. Preparation time is about 10 minutes, with an additional 30 minutes chilling time in the refrigerator to let all the flavors develop fully. Total time from start to serving is roughly 40 minutes. No cooking is required, which makes this recipe incredibly quick for last-minute entertaining or casual snacking.

Variations

One of the things I enjoy most about the Urban Fiesta Corn Dip Delight Recipe is how adaptable it is. If you want to swap out the black beans, you could try using chickpeas or cannellini beans for a different texture and flavor profile. For the dairy elements, if you’re making this vegan, simply swap the sour cream and mayonnaise for plant-based alternatives, and use a vegan cheddar-style shreds to keep that cheesy oomph without compromising your diet.

If you want to dial the flavor up in a fun way, adding a squeeze of fresh lime juice before chilling enhances the brightness and adds a bit of tang that really pops. For extra heat, I sometimes roast jalapeños first before chopping to add a smoky depth instead of just fresh spice. Another fun twist is to sprinkle in some smoked paprika or cumin if you prefer a deeper smoky undertone instead of just taco seasoning.

Although this dip is typically served chilled, I have warmed it slightly in the oven or microwave for a cozy version, especially in cooler months. If you go this route, I recommend sprinkling additional cheese on top and broiling for a few minutes to create a melty, bubbly finish that is irresistible. Storage and Reheating

Storing Leftovers

After enjoying your Urban Fiesta Corn Dip Delight Recipe, store any leftovers in an airtight container and refrigerate promptly. I recommend using a glass or BPA-free plastic container with a tight seal to keep the dip fresh and prevent odors from other foods in the fridge. The dip will stay at its best quality for up to 3 to 4 days when stored correctly, giving you plenty of time to enjoy it again the next day or later in the week.

Freezing

While I love this dip fresh or chilled, freezing isn’t the best option because the texture of mayonnaise and sour cream can change, becoming a bit watery upon thawing. If you must freeze it, transfer the dip to a freezer-safe container and leave some headspace for expansion. It can keep for up to 1 month, but I recommend thawing it slowly in the refrigerator overnight and stirring well before serving. Keep in mind that the texture might be less creamy after freezing, so it’s best enjoyed fresh whenever possible.

Reheating

If you want to serve the dip warm, I suggest reheating it gently in a microwave-safe dish in short intervals of 20 seconds, stirring in between to prevent overheating or separation. Alternatively, transfer it to an oven-safe dish and warm at 325°F (160°C) for about 10 minutes or until heated through. Avoid high heat as it can cause the dairy ingredients to curdle and the dip to separate. Once warmed, give it a quick stir to bring everything back together before serving.

FAQs

Can I make this Urban Fiesta Corn Dip Delight Recipe ahead of time?

Absolutely! In fact, I recommend making it at least 30 minutes ahead so it can chill and the flavors can blend perfectly. You can prepare it up to a day in advance and keep it covered in the refrigerator until ready to serve.

What can I use instead of mayonnaise?

If you’re not a fan of mayonnaise or want a lighter option, you can substitute it with Greek yogurt. It will add a bit more tang and creaminess while reducing the fat content, and still keep the dip delicious.

Is this recipe gluten-free?

Yes! All the ingredients in the Urban Fiesta Corn Dip Delight Recipe are naturally gluten-free. Just be sure to serve it with gluten-free dippers like corn tortilla chips or vegetable sticks to keep it safe for gluten-sensitive guests.

Can I add other vegetables to this dip?

Definitely! This dip is versatile, so feel free to add diced tomatoes, chopped jalapeños, or even some corn kernels if you want extra crunch. Just be mindful not to add too much liquid to maintain the perfect creamy consistency.

How spicy is this dip, and can I adjust the heat?

The base recipe has a mild to medium heat from the taco seasoning mix. You can easily control the spice level by adding diced jalapeños to taste or omitting them entirely for a milder version. If you love heat, adding hot sauce or a pinch of cayenne pepper is also a tasty way to amp it up.
